How much does it cost to rent a concert stage?

PLATFORM AND STAGING RENTAL: PRICING
Stage Dimensions (ft) Price
16 x 20 $640
16 x 24 $768
16 x 28 $896
20 x 24 $960

Similarly, it is asked, how much does it cost to rent an arena for a concert?

The average cost to rent an arena is around $20,000/night while the average cost to rent an amphitheater is around $10,000/night. Smaller clubs cost less, but their capacity is also less. The promoter takes a chunk of the ticket money, as they spend a lot up front.

How big of a stage do I need?

Large stages are great for events such as a dance. If you anticipate having 100 people dancing at your event, plan on a stage area that measures at least 30 feet by 30 feet in size. With this amount of space, each person will have enough room to take two steps before coming into contact with someone else.

How do you set up a concert stage?

Steps to Proper Stage Setup
  1. Make a stage plot.
  2. Make a sound plot.
  3. “Spike” center stage.
  4. First, sweep the stage.
  5. Set up platforms and risers.
  6. Set up pianos, percussion, harpsichords, and other large instruments.
  7. Set up chairs and stands.
  8. Set up sound gear: mic stands, mics, monitors.

Do artists pay venues?

The venue normally have a standard hire fee. They charge this to cover their running costs, then make all their profit from drinks sales at the bar. Most also take a cut of Merch sales from the band (which I have always thought pretty cheeky). The promoter typically pays the band a “guarantee”.

What is an outdoor stage called?

Open air theatres

These are outdoor theatres that do not have a roof, although sometimes parts of the stage or audience seating will be covered. These stages may make use of the natural light as it changes during the day, particularly sunset.
